Understanding patterns, especially in mathematics, lays the foundation for critical thinking and problem-solving skills in young learners aged 4-8. Engaging children with pattern-based activities, particularly through multiplication concepts, helps them develop a deeper comprehension of numbers and their relationships. As they explore patterns, students enhance their ability to recognize sequences, identify relationships, and make predictions—skills that are essential not just in math, but in everyday life.

Multiplication, often seen as a rote memorization task, becomes much more approachable and meaningful when intertwined with patterns. When children can discern patterns in multiplication tables or understand concepts like grouping (e.g., 3 groups of 5), they build conceptual understanding, easing their anxiety around math.

Parents and teachers play a vital role in nurturing this understanding by providing engaging activities that encourage exploration and inquiry. This not only supports mathematical development but also fosters a positive attitude towards mathematics, helping children to become confident learners. Additionally, recognizing and applying patterns in multiplication allows children to tackle more complex math with ease, setting them up for future academic success. Thus, understanding patterns is crucial in cultivating young mathematicians who embrace challenges with curiosity and resilience.
